What's Happening

Ionia is a small Ontario County hamlet that most people drive past. On September 19, it earns a detour. The 28th annual Ionia Fall Festival centers on one of the most specific events in western New York: a tractor parade described as one of the largest in the region, rolling through the countryside at 1 PM with machines on display all day. Alongside the parade: a chicken barbecue, hayrides to the Wolk Observatory, historical displays, and the particular warmth of a gathering that has been doing this for almost three decades.

Details

Date: Saturday, September 19, 2026 Time: 9:30 AM – 4:30 PM (tractor parade at 1 PM) Location: 2120 Elton Rd, Ionia, NY 14475 (off Route 64, north of Routes 5 & 20) Cost: Free (food available for purchase)

How to Join

No registration needed. Coffee and donuts are served 7:30–9:30 AM; The Chow Hut opens at 10 AM; Gale-Win chicken BBQ begins at 11:30 AM while supplies last. Visit ioniaumc.org for details.
